BYRBT
上一页 1 ··· 3 4 5 6 7
摘要: 题目:时间限制:10000ms内存限制:128000kB描述多年以后,笨笨长大了,成为了电话线布置帅。由于地震使得某市的电话线全部损坏,笨笨是负责接到震中市的负责人、该市周围分布着N(1≤N≤1000)根据1..n顺序编号的废弃的电话线杆,任意两根线杆之间没有电话线连接,一共有p(1≤P≤10000)对电话杆可以拉电话线.其他的由于地震使得无法连接。第i对电线杆的两个端点分别是ai,bi,它们的距离为li(1≤li≤1000000)。数据中每对(ai,bi)只出现一次。编号为l的电话杆已经接入了全国的电话网络,整个市的电话线全都连到了编号N的电话线杆上。电就是说,笨笨的任务仅仅是找一条将1号和 阅读全文
posted @ 2012-05-25 19:01 zhonghaoxi 阅读(275) 评论(0) 推荐(2) 编辑
摘要: 题目:http://cdqz.openjudge.cn/noip/1010/时间限制:10000ms内存限制:128000kB描述笨笨太好玩了,农田荒芜了,彩奖用光了,笨笨只好到处找丁作,笨笨找到了一份粉刷匠的工作。笨笨有n条木板需要被粉刷。每条木板被分成m个格子,每个格子要被刷成红色或蓝色。笨笨每次粉刷,只能选择一条木板上一段连续的格子,然后涂上一种颜色,已知每个格子最多只能被粉刷一次。如果笨笨只能粉刷t次,他最多能正确粉刷多少格子。一个格子如果未被粉刷或被粉刷成错误颜色,就算粉刷错误。输入第一行三个数n,m,t;接下来n行,每行一个长度为m的字符“O”表示红色,“l”表示蓝色。输出一个整数 阅读全文
posted @ 2012-05-25 18:49 zhonghaoxi 阅读(331) 评论(0) 推荐(2) 编辑
摘要: http://cdqz.openjudge.cn/noip/1009/时间限制:10000ms内存限制:128000kB描述输入N和转换后的单词,每个单词占一行。单词数不大于2001.不会有其它任何东西,除了一些空格与空行输出你的程序应该打印输出原始序列的词,注意换行。若有多解,操作4优先,不行则按操作1,2,3优先。同一操作,按操作位置最先的优先。同一操作,按操作位置最先的优先(从左到右数起l,2,3,…N),还有操作2时,被删数列,先在被删数列添0,不行再添l。如果没答案输出-1样例输入40000011101111011样例输出0000011010011111题解: 这道题是URAL10. 阅读全文
posted @ 2012-05-25 18:33 zhonghaoxi 阅读(234) 评论(0) 推荐(2) 编辑
摘要: ttp://tyvj.cpwz.cn/Problem_Show.asp?id=1730背景 Background此为平衡树系列最后一道:二逼平衡树描述 Description您需要写一种数据结构(可参考题目标题),来维护一个有序数列,其中需要提供以下操作:1.查询k在区间内的排名2.查询区间内排名为k的值3.修改某一位值上的数值4.查询k在区间内的前驱(前驱定义为小于x,且最大的数)5.查询k在区间内的后继(后继定义为大于x,且最小的数)输入格式 Input Format第一行两个数 n,m 表示长度为n的有序序列和m个操作第二行有n个数,表示有序序列下面有m行,opt表示操作标号若opt=1 阅读全文
posted @ 2012-05-23 22:49 zhonghaoxi 阅读(565) 评论(0) 推荐(4) 编辑
摘要: 题目:http://acm.hdu.edu.cn/showproblem.php?pid=2899Strange fuctionProblem DescriptionNow, here is a fuction:F(x) = 6 * x^7+8*x^6+7*x^3+5*x^2-y*x (0 <= x <=100)Can you find the minimum value when x is between 0 and 100.InputThe first line of the input contains an integer T(1<=T<=100) which 阅读全文
posted @ 2012-05-09 23:04 zhonghaoxi 阅读(256) 评论(2) 推荐(3) 编辑
摘要: 题目:http://61.187.179.132/JudgeOnline/problem.php?id=2753Descriptiona180285非常喜欢滑雪。他来到一座雪山,这里分布着M条供滑行的轨道和N个轨道之间的交点(同时也是景点),而且每个景点都有一编号i(1<=i<=N)和一高度Hi。a180285能从景点i 滑到景点j 当且仅当存在一条i 和j 之间的边,且i 的高度不小于j。与其他滑雪爱好者不同,a180285喜欢用最短的滑行路径去访问尽量多的景点。如果仅仅访问一条路径上的景点,他会觉得数量太少。于是a180285拿出了他随身携带的时间胶囊。这是一种很神奇的药物,吃 阅读全文
posted @ 2012-05-08 22:33 zhonghaoxi 阅读(499) 评论(0) 推荐(3) 编辑
摘要: 做HDU的ACM Step时碰到2.3这恶心的一章了………………除了高精度就是卡特兰数……………………高精度至少会………………卡特兰数这东西完全没听过……………………于是便有一段时间没去管它了……………………近来无事,终于去把这恼火的卡特兰数给学了学……………………(资料大部分摘自百度百科)卡特兰数又称卡塔兰数,是组合数学中一个常出现在各种计数问题中出现的数列。由以比利时的数学家欧仁·查理·卡塔兰 (1814–1894)命名。(不说废话了………………)卡特兰数:f(1)=1 f(2)=1 f(n)=f(1)*f(n-1)+f(2)*f(n-2)+……+f(n-2)*f(2) 阅读全文
posted @ 2012-05-01 16:35 zhonghaoxi 阅读(722) 评论(1) 推荐(2) 编辑
摘要: 题目摘自RQNOJ:http://www.rqnoj.cn/Problem_17.html题目描述 在河上有一座独木桥,一只青蛙想沿着独木桥从河的一侧跳到另一侧。在桥上有一些石子,青蛙很讨厌踩在这些石子上。由于桥的长度和青蛙一次跳过的距离都是正整数,我们可以把独木桥上青蛙可能到达的点看成数轴上的一串整点:0,1,……,L(其中L是桥的长度)。坐标为0的点表示桥的起点,坐标为L的点表示桥的终点。青蛙从桥的起点开始,不停的向终点方向跳跃。一次跳跃的距离是S到T之间的任意正整数(包括S,T)。当青蛙跳到或跳过坐标为L的点时,就算青蛙已经跳出了独木桥。 题目给出独木桥的长度L,青蛙跳跃的距离范围S.. 阅读全文
posted @ 2012-04-30 15:28 zhonghaoxi 阅读(830) 评论(0) 推荐(4) 编辑
摘要: 题目:http://61.187.179.132/JudgeOnline/problem.php?id=2756DescriptionBlinker最近喜欢上一个奇怪的游戏。这个游戏在一个 N*M 的棋盘上玩,每个格子有一个数。每次 Blinker 会选择两个相邻的格子,并使这两个数都加上 1。现在 Blinker 想知道最少多少次能使棋盘上的数都变成同一个数,如果永远不能变成同一个数则输出-1。Input输入的第一行是一个整数T,表示输入数据有T轮游戏组成。每轮游戏的第一行有两个整数N和M, 分别代表棋盘的行数和列数。接下来有N行,每行 M个数。Output 对于每个游戏输出最少能使游戏结束 阅读全文
posted @ 2012-04-30 14:26 zhonghaoxi 阅读(1004) 评论(16) 推荐(4) 编辑
摘要: 题目:http://61.187.179.132/JudgeOnline/problem.php?id=2754Descriptiona180285幸运地被选做了地球到喵星球的留学生。他发现喵星人在上课前的点名现象非常有趣。 假设课堂上有N个喵星人,每个喵星人的名字由姓和名构成。喵星球上的老师会选择M个串来点名,每次读出一个串的时候,如果这个串是一个喵星人的姓或名的子串,那么这个喵星人就必须答到。然而,由于喵星人的字码过于古怪,以至于不能用ASCII码来表示。为了方便描述,a180285决定用数串来表示喵星人的名字。现在你能帮助a180285统计每次点名的时候有多少喵星人答到,以及M次点名结束 阅读全文
posted @ 2012-04-30 13:56 zhonghaoxi 阅读(863) 评论(4) 推荐(3) 编辑
上一页 1 ··· 3 4 5 6 7
BYRBT